Fresh Bigeye Tuna Loins from Japan

Large, thick cuts from the back of fresh or chilled bigeye tuna (Thunnus obesus), often called loins, used for high-end steak production. Classified under HTS 0302.34.00.00 as they are not separated into fillets or other fish meat of heading 0304; loins remain part of whole fish presentation. Common in Hawaiian poke markets.

Import Tips

Document loin cuts as thick cross-sections to differentiate from thin fillets under 0304

Maintain strict cold chain with temperature monitors under 4°C

Declare exact species to avoid skipjack tuna mix-ups
